Description

A rare opportunity to purchase one of the most requested property types in Nailsea. This three bedroom family home has lots of development potential and in its current form offers one of the most flexible accommodation layouts. Enjoying a fabulous plot with extensive South facing Rear gardens and a sought after central location, with ease of access to the town centre, amenities and public transport links, the well presented accommodation briefly comprises; Entrance Hall. Large Sitting/Dining Room, extended Kitchen Breakfast Room, Bathroom and Bedroom3/Study to the ground floor, whilst upstairs there a are two double Bedrooms, the master with en-suite facilities. Outside, to the front there are well maintained gardens, driveway and a larger than average garage. To the rear there are glorious South facing gardens offering large level lawns with well stocked borders, ideal for a keen gardener, be it flowers or vegetables.
